BMA020 Bosch Sensortec, BMA020 Datasheet - Page 11

3-AXIS ACCELEROMETER DIGITAL I/F

BMA020

Manufacturer Part Number
BMA020
Description
3-AXIS ACCELEROMETER DIGITAL I/F
Manufacturer
Bosch Sensortec
Datasheet

Specifications of BMA020

Axis
X, Y, Z
Acceleration Range
± 2g, 4g, 8g
Sensitivity
256LSB/g, 128LSB/g, 64LSB/g
Voltage - Supply
2 V ~ 3.6 V
Output Type
Digital
Bandwidth
3kHz
Interface
I²C, SPI
Mounting Type
Surface Mount
Package / Case
12-LGA
For Use With
828-1014 - BMA020 TRIBOX DEMO BOARD W/USB828-1008 - BMA020 DAUGHTERCARD FOR DEV KIT
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Other names
828-1000-2

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
BMA020
Manufacturer:
BOSCH/博世
Quantity:
20 000
Company:
Part Number:
BMA020
Quantity:
80
Company:
Part Number:
BMA020
Quantity:
77
3.1.3 Bandwidth
These three bits (address 14h, bits 2-0) are used to setup the digital filtering of ADC output data
to obtain the desired bandwidth. A second order analogue filter defines the max. bandwidth to
1.5kHz. Digital filters can be activated to reduce the bandwidth down to 25Hz in order to reduce
signal noise. The digital filters are moving average filters of various length with a refresh rate of
3kHz.
Since the bandwidth is reduced by a digital filter for the factor ½ , ¼, ... of the analogue filter
frequency of 1.5kHz the mean values of the bandwidth are slightly deviating from the rounded
nominal values. Table 4 shows the corresponding data:
Table 4: Settings of bandwidth
At wake-up from sleep mode to normal operation, the bandwidth is set to its maximum value
and then reduced to bandwidth setting as soon as enough ADC samples are available to fill the
whole digital filter.
Important note:
Please refer to the comment in chapter 3 of how to protect bits 5, 6 and 7 when modifying other
bits of register 14h.
3.1.4 Wake_up
This bit (address 15h, bit 0) makes BMA020 automatically switching from sleep mode to normal
mode after the delay defined by wake_up_pause (section 3.1.5). When the sensor IC goes from
sleep to normal mode, it starts acceleration acquisition and performs interrupt verification
(section 3.2). The sensor IC automatically switches back from normal to sleep mode again if no
fulfilment of programmed interrupt criteria has been detected. The IC wakes-up for a minimum
duration which depends on the number of required valid acceleration data to determine if an
interrupt should be generated.
If a latched interrupt is generated, this can be used to wake-up a microprocessor. The sensor IC
will wait for a reset_INT command and restart interrupt verification. BMA020 can not go back to
sleep mode if reset_INT is not issued after a latched interrupt.
Rev. 1.2
© Bosch Sensortec GmbH reserves all rights even in the event of industrial property rights. We reserve all rights of disposal such
as copying and passing on to third parties. BOSCH and the symbol are registered trademarks of Robert Bosch GmbH, Germany.
Note: Specifications within this document are subject to change without notice.
bandwidth<2:0>
000
001
010
011
100
101
110
111
Nominal selected bandwidth
Digital, triaxial acceleration sensor
Not authorised code
1500
[Hz]
100
190
375
750
25
50
Data sheet
BMA020
Page 11
Min.
-
bandwidth[Hz]
Mean
1500
188
375
750
23
47
94
-
Bosch Sensortec
30 May 2008
Max.
-

Related parts for BMA020